X-Ray Study of G.P. Zones in Ternary Al–Zn–Mg Alloys

Abstract

X-ray diffuse scatterings at both small and high angles (111 Bragg angle) were measured with powder samples of Al-6.8 at%Zn base alloys containing 0.06 to 2.0 at%Mg.
In the alloys with low Mg concentrations the diffuse scattering around the 111 Bragg peak shows a size-effect scattering; the intensity becomes weaker with increasing Mg concentration and is scarecely observed beyond a certain Mg concentration. Such changes of scattering profiles with Mg concentration arise from the changes in static distortion around and inside a zone. The G.P. zones of the ternary alloys are discussed in view of this static distortion.
